Well, here’s a comment…That’s some real fine texturing around the mouth! You have a really nice skin ‘feel’…I would suggest you try a simple brush, RGB only, ZAdd off, and a dotted Apha brush…Set your RGB Intensity low, (I use around 5-15 range), and ‘dab’ on skin colors…

Those work…You might like what happens if you go to the ‘Lights’ panel, turn the ‘Ambient’ down to 0, and check the render…The materials in ZBrush have their own ambience, and if you turn down the global ambience in the light panel, you’ll see quite a difference!

Hi LWTB, great updates. You created a very expressive face, with some very good texture work. To make the eyes stand out a bit more:
Go to the TOOLS panel, select IntensityBrush. Make sure that ZADD is off and RGB is on. Try low RGB settings to bring up the colors of the eye. I usually go with 3-5 as my setting. Hope this helps.
